BRIDGWATER Town welcome local rivals Taunton Town to Fairfax Park tonight (Tuesday) as the sides make a third attempt to play their league fixture.
The game has twice been postponed due to a waterlogged pitch, but there are no such worries about tonight.
The Robins head into the game on the back of Saturday's 2-0 defeat at Swindon Supermarine - a game that manager Rich Fey believes his side "should have taken something from."
Kick-off is 7.45pm at Fairfax Park, with a big crowd expected.
